Barnard Organization of Soul and Solidarity (B.O.S.S.)
This collection consists of materials from the Barnard Organization of Soul and Solidarity (B.O.S.S.). The collection includes letters, notes, membership rosters, meeting minutes, speeches, reports, photographs, booklets, pamphlets, brochures, fliers, memorabilia, and newspaper clippings.
Black Women in the Armed Forces
This collection includes materials, such as photographs, cassette tapes, manuscripts, and army records, related to black women in the United States armed forces.
